一面 1.在字节的实习做了哪些事,设计了什么样的方案,解决了什么问题 2.内容查询能支持多大的并发?我说QPS只有几十;问流量放大1000倍的情况下,怎么应对?答限流,除了限流呢?就是要抗住1000倍压力。脑抽想到消息队列,问我查询用消息队列怎么削峰,查询过来放到消息队列再去查,我就觉得不太对了,赶紧换思路;然后想到缓存。 3.缓存和数据库怎么保证数据一致性?答用先更新数据库再延时双删,提到db更
设计岗校招最耗费精力的就是各种测试题了,大家需要具备扎实的设计基础和良好的设计思维,这是通过测试题的基础。如果时间允许的话针对各个大厂的测试题风格和方案产出要求,需要有针对性地进行练习和准备,熟悉各种设计方向设计工具使用。 在准备测试题的过程中,需要注意以下几点: 多看各公司的测试题可以更好地了解各个公司的测试题风格和方案产出要求,同时也可以帮助你熟悉各种设计工具和软件的使用。 注重细节:测试题的
1.自我介绍+项目介绍 2.mysql隔离机制 3.说下mybatis的分页 4.java集合知道什么? 5.线程的生命周期 6.final关键字 7.死锁是什么 8.项目怎么进行的mysql优化 9.项目怎么实现的登录路由权限控制 10.反转字符串 ———— 虽然答的不咋滴,给我解释了一下死锁和一些线程生命周期的知识,让我回去再看看。其他的也不知道我说的对不对,但是一直在输出的说...总之是,第
使用Python 3.6在Amazon EMR集群(1个主节点,2个节点)上运行Spark 2.4.2 我正在Amazon s3中读取对象,将其压缩为拼花格式,并将其添加(附加)到现有的拼花数据存储中。当我在pyspark shell中运行代码时,我能够读取/压缩对象,并将新的拼花文件添加到现有的拼花文件中,当我对拼花数据运行查询时,它显示所有数据都在拼花文件夹中。但是,当我在EMR集群上的步骤中
我有一个c#应用程序,可以创建拼花地板文件并将其上载到远程HDFS。如果我使用scp将文件复制到安装了HDFS客户端的目标计算机上,然后将文件“HDFS放入”HDFS中,spark可以正确读取文件。 如果我使用curl针对webhdf服务从客户端应用程序直接将文件上传到HDFS,则在尝试读取拼花文件时会从Spark收到以下错误: df=sqlContext。阅读parquet(“/tmp/test
将现有应用程序从Spark 1.6移动到Spark 2.2*(最终)会导致错误“org.apache.spark.SparkExctive:任务不可序列化”。我过于简化了我的代码,以演示同样的错误。代码查询拼花文件以返回以下数据类型:“org.apache.spark.sql.数据集[org.apache.spark.sql.行]”我应用一个函数来提取字符串和整数,返回字符串。一个固有的问题与Sp
假设一个字符串的格式如下: 我想提取: 什么正则表达式可以用于这样的提取? 我被这个困住了:
本文向大家介绍写一个密码生成器,并同时写一个密码强度校验的方法相关面试题,主要包含被问及写一个密码生成器,并同时写一个密码强度校验的方法时的应答技巧和注意事项,需要的朋友参考一下 修改下
本文向大家介绍程序查找在Python中达到具有不同奇偶校验值的最小跳转,包括了程序查找在Python中达到具有不同奇偶校验值的最小跳转的使用技巧和注意事项,需要的朋友参考一下 假设,我们获得了一个称为nums的数字列表。如果列表中存在值,则可以从索引i跳转到索引i +数字[i]或从索引i跳转到i −数字[i]。因此,我们必须找到至少要达到另一个具有不同奇偶校验值的跳跃数,以保持输入顺序不变。如果我
本文向大家介绍Unity3D中脚本的执行顺序和编译顺序,包括了Unity3D中脚本的执行顺序和编译顺序的使用技巧和注意事项,需要的朋友参考一下 事件函数的执行顺序 先说一下执行顺序吧。 官方给出的脚本中事件函数的执行顺序如下图: 我们可以做一个小实验来测试一下: 在Hierarchy视图中创建三个游戏对象,在Project视图中创建三条脚本,如下图所示,然后按照顺序将脚本绑定到对应的游戏对象上:
问题内容: 假设我有一个查询“ select * from子句,其中id在(0,2,5,1,3)中”,我实际上希望返回的行以它们在where子句中指定的相同顺序返回。ID的顺序将随查询的不同而改变,并且该顺序没有模式。 我知道可以更改数据模型,创建临时表等。但是请相信我,这些类型的解决方案在我的情况下将行不通。我也无法在应用程序代码中更改结果对象的顺序。 我还知道,不同的数据库引擎对事物的排序方式
问题内容: 我正在使用PostgreSQL 9.4。 首先,我在只有一个-drive的系统上安装了postgreSQL 。 我试图了解什么是顺序读取,并最终遇到一些问题。例如,如果我们要求SQL Server提供一些未索引的数据,则可能会发生seq- scan。但是,如果两个不同的客户端同时从两个不同的表中请求数据怎么办?在这种情况下,sql-server为每个客户端创建两个不同的进程并同时执行查
问题内容: 如果我有这样的数据: 我如何将命令连接成这样: 我在下面使用了此查询,但命令列的顺序不依其顺序号而定: 任何意见和建议将不胜感激。^ _ ^ 问题答案: 永远不要使用。阅读为什么不在Oracle中使用WM_CONCAT函数? 请参阅本主题https://stackoverflow.com/a/28758117/3989608。 它没有记录,并且依赖的任何应用程序一旦升级到后都将无法工作
问题内容: 我认为使用某种顺序才有意义。我想做的是在视图中包括该子句,以便该视图上的所有s都可以忽略它。但是,我担心该订单不一定会延续到,因为它没有指定订单。 是否存在一种情况,即视图指定的顺序不会反映在该视图上的select结果中(该视图中的order by子句除外)? 问题答案: 您不能指望没有显式子句的任何查询中的行顺序。如果查询有序视图,但没有包括子句,则如果它们的顺序正确,请感到惊喜,并
顺丰一面: 自我介绍 遇到什么困难的问题,怎么解决的? 互联网几大盈利模式 B站对你来说有什么痛点 顺丰你觉得有什么需要改进的? 你有什么要问的吗?